Short Answer
On planet X, the absolute pressure at a depth of 2.00 m below the surface of a liquid nitrogen lake is 5.00 × 105 N/m2. At a depth 5.00 m below the surface, the absolute pressure is 8.00 × 105 N/m2. The density of liquid nitrogen is 808 kg/m3.
(a) What is the atmospheric pressure on planet X?
(b) What is the acceleration due to gravity on planet X?
